Jay Raj Indian Cuisine

636 Hitchin Road, Luton LU2 7UG ,United Kingdom
Jay Raj Indian Cuisine Jay Raj Indian Cuisine is one of the popular Asian Restaurant located in 636 Hitchin Road , listed under Restaurant in Luton , Asian Restaurant in Luton ,

Contact Details & Working Hours

Map of Jay Raj Indian Cuisine